Ingredients
-
1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ined (tails on or off, depending on preference)
-
1/2 cup all-purpose flour
-
1 large egg
-
1 cup panko breadcrumbs
-
1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
-
1 teaspoon garlic powder
-
1 teaspoon paprika
-
1/2 teaspoon salt
-
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
-
Olive oil spray (or cooking spray)
(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)
Directions
-
Prepare the shrimp: Pat the shrimp dry with paper towels to remove any excess moisture. This helps the breading stick better and ensures they get crispy in the air fryer.
-
Set up the breading station: In one shallow bowl, place the flour. In a second shallow bowl, whisk the egg. In a third shallow bowl, combine the panko bre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, garlic powder, paprika, salt, and black pepper.
-
Coat the shrimp: Dredge each shrimp in the flour, making sure it’s coated evenly. Then dip it into the egg mixture, letting any excess drip off. Finally, coat the shrimp in the panko breadcrumb mixture, pressing gently to ensure the breadcrumbs stick. Repeat with all the shrimp.
-
Preheat the air fryer: Preheat the air fryer to 400°F (200°C) for about 3-5 minutes.
-
Air fry the shrimp: Lightly spray the air fryer basket with olive oil spray. Place the breaded shrimp in a single layer in the basket, making sure they’re not touching each other. Spray the tops of the shrimp with a light coat of olive oil spray to help them crisp up.
-
Cook the shrimp: Air fry the shrimp at 400°F (200°C) for 8-10 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through the cooking time to ensure even crisping. The shrimp should be golden brown and crispy when done, with an internal temperature of 120°F (50°C).
-
Serve: Remove the shrimp from the air fryer and serve immediately with your favorite dipping sauce, such as cocktail sauce, tartar sauce, or a squeeze of fresh lemon.
-
Enjoy: Enjoy your crispy, perfectly cooked shrimp!

Variations
-
Spicy version: Add a pinch of cayenne pepper or red pepper flakes to the breadcrumb mixture for a spicy kick.
-
Lemon garlic: For a citrusy twist, add lemon zest to the breadcrumb mixture and serve the shrimp with a squeeze of fresh lemon juice.
-
Herb-flavored: Add finely chopped fresh herbs like parsley, thyme, or oregano to the breadcrumb mixture for an herbaceous flavor.
-
Coconut shrimp: Replace half of the breadcrumbs with shredded coconut for a tropical coconut shrimp variation.
Storage/Reheating
-
Storage: Store leftover shrimp in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2-3 days.
-
Reheating: To reheat, place the shrimp back in the air fryer for 2-3 minutes at 350°F (175°C) to bring back their crispiness. You can also reheat in the oven at the same temperature.
